You get what you pay for. In this case it's good!

Okay, here's the deal. This item is BIG for the price you pay. I mean, it doesn't really get any cheaper than that. It's pretty solid, I'm sure my 32" TV and probably some gaming systems will fit nicely and securely on its shelves. However, it's still held together by 6 bolts, 1 metal cockpit and a bunch of plastic, so do what you will. I definitely wouldn't trust that big TV and lean on it with all my weight. I probably wouldn't choose it either if I had small children or destructive pets. Not only is it a crash out of nowhere, but if it requires abuse I doubt it will last long. It's quite small, but it's exactly what I wanted. Please read the description first to see if the size fits your needs. I would say make sure you have a mid base tv or be prepared to buy a mid base. This TV comes with two separate feet that are approximately 23 inches apart. It didn't fit a table with those legs (I wanted the swivel base anyway and bought it the same day I bought it, no big deal). I was fully prepared for all of the above "faults" because I read the description and expected nothing more from a $25 table. You get what you pay for, in this case it works in your favor. I was very disappointed that the paint/acrylic coating on the back didn't even completely cover the back. Luckily it's in the back, nobody's gonna see that ish; and secondly, i had black acrylic paint lying around to calm me down. All in all it's a nice little piece of furniture and I'm very happy with it.
